My JKTreasures website has only had 12 sales since opening in January, how can I increase sales?

I was ticking along nicely on eBay for years, paying their private sellers fees and then they forced me to change to a business account where the fees are around 18.6% when you add all the different fee components up, which often completely cancels out any profits I stand to make. I don’t work on big profit margins as I sell jewellery to make a reasonable living and because I love it! To make any profit, I’ve had to raise my prices, which understandably has caused my eBay sales to dry up. As such, I decided in January to set up my business and Shopify website called JKTreasures. Since then I’ve only had 12 sales. I’ve had positive comments from people who have looked at my site and I know my prices are competitive. I am almost daily posting my items on instagram, TikTok, Facebook and YouTube, but it hasn’t really made a difference. I know the first advice will be to pay for promotions but I don’t have the finances to do that, as I said previously, I work on small profit margins. I’m really not very tech savvy and I’ve struggled to do what I’m doing so far but I’d be very grateful if someone could look at my site and tell me if I’m really going wrong somewhere and maybe give me some advice on actions I can take that won’t cost a lot.
